An orthopantomogram (OPG) is a panoramic scanning dental X-ray of the upper and lower jaws. Another term for it that is frequently used as a trade name is orthopantomagraph or Panorex. It depicts a two-dimensional, flattened perspective of a half-circle stretching from ear to ear. The maxilla (upper jaw) and mandible (lower jaw) are visible in the viewing region of panoramic X-rays, which allow pictures from many angles to be captured to create the composite panoramic image. The buildings that are not visible are fogged in. Your dentist will almost certainly do an OPG at some time throughout your dental care. An OPG also displays the number, placement, and development of all teeth, even those that have not yet burst through the gums.
